ubuntu下taglist的配置

1. 首先在网上下载一个taglist包,网站:http://www.vim.org/scripts/script.php?script_id=273
    我下的的是最新:taglist_46.zip,然后解压到/root/.vim/目录之下,可以看到.vim目录有doc和plugin即OK。

2. 以下是Taglist的配置,在/root/.vimrc中增加以下配置
""""""""""""""""""""""""""""""
" Tag list (ctags)
""""""""""""""""""""""""""""""

let Tlist_Ctags_Cmd='/usr/bin/ctags'  "设定ctags程序路径
let Tlist_Show_One_File=1             "不同时显示多个文件的tag,只显示当前文件的
 
let Tlist_Exit_OnlyWindow=1           "如果taglist窗口是最后一个窗口,则退出
vim
"let Tlist_Use_Right_Window=1         "在右侧窗口显示taglist窗口

let Tlist_Use_SingleClick=1           "单击tag就跳转
"let Tlist_Auto_Open=1                "启动VIM自动打开
taglist
"let Tlist_Close_On_Select=1          "选择tag后自动关闭
taglist
let Tlist_File_Fold_Auto_Close=1      "多文件时只显示当前文件的tag,其它的tag折叠

let Tlist_WinHeight=200               "taglist窗口高度
let Tlist_WinWidth=20                 "taglist窗口宽度
"let Tlist_Use_Horiz_Window=1         "设置taglist窗口横向显示
"映射F8打开关闭taglist窗口
map <expr> <F8> bufloaded("__Tag_List__")?"q":":TlistOpen\<cr>"  "快捷方式F8打开taglist窗口

打开你的文件以后,执行F8即可在屏幕左侧出现taglist窗口,再按一次F8即关闭taglist窗口

3.Vim下taglist快捷键的使用:
o                在一个新打开的窗口中显示光标下tag
空格键:  显示光标下tag的原型定义
u                更新taglist窗口中的tag
s                更改排序方式,在按名字排序和按出现顺序排序间切换
x                 taglist窗口放大和缩小,方便查看较长的tag,可不能在文件窗口当中,要不会删掉你的内容
+                打开一个折叠
-                将tag折叠起来
*                打开所有的折叠
=               将所有tag折叠起来
[[                在文件窗口跳到前一个函数
]]                在文件窗口跳到下一个函数

Ctrl+双击w:在taglist窗口和文件窗口之间切换位置。

q或者F8   关闭taglist窗口,或者F8(前面配置)

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值